3-year-old torn from dad’s arms during assault, MO cops say. He’s found safe
Update: The toddler has been found safe hours after an endangered person advisory was released April 21, according to KSDK and KMOV.
The original story is below.
A 3-year-old boy was ripped from his father’s arms during an assault at a park in March, Missouri authorities said.
The 3-year-old was taken March 25 at St. John Park when his father was assaulted, authorities said. The park is about a 15-mile drive northwest of downtown St. Louis.
Troopers were searching for a white 2013 Jeep Grand Cherokee last seen the evening of April 20. A dark blue 2013 Chevrolet Cruze was also a vehicle authorities were looking out for, according to the advisory.
Four people were considered possible suspects, according to authorities. McClatchy News is not naming the possible suspects because they have not been charged with a crime.
